The highly anticipated adaptation of Robin Hood’s Death, starring Hugh Jackman, premiered on June 19, 2026, sparking immediate excitement across the film world. While the theatrical run is underway, audiences are already buzzing with curiosity about when this epic tale will finally transition from the big screen to their streaming devices.

Produced by A24, the film has entered the competitive landscape of modern cinema with a significant budget of $20 million. Despite the fanfare surrounding its release, the film’s performance to date has been modest, having only raised $3 million worldwide since hitting theaters. This financial reality sets up an intriguing puzzle: how will this story unfold on digital platforms?

The box office results are shaping the timeline for home viewing. Based on the production history and current performance metrics, speculation suggests that The Death of Robin Hood may aim for an early digital release. If the film follows A24’s typical distribution patterns and delivers an immediate, modest showing, fans could potentially see the movie available to rent and purchase as early as the second week of July, potentially just 17 days after its theatrical debut.

However, if the film manages to attract a stronger audience and significantly improves its box office performance, that timeline might shift. A better-performing run could push the digital arrival into the third or fourth week of July, though this scenario remains less likely.

Looking further down the road for streaming access, the process is expected to take a little longer. Following the release schedule of other major A24 productions, it is estimated that The Death of Robin Hood might land on streaming services around October 2026. If initial box office results continue to be slower than anticipated, September 2026 could also be a possibility for its digital debut.
